connection errors show hostname with &f=regular appended

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; Intel Mac OS X 10.9; rv:29.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/29.0 Nightly/29.0a1 (2014-02-03) steps: 1. visit a url with a hostname that does not resolve eg. http://cheese.example.com/ 2. read error message actual: > Server not found > Firefox can't find the server at cheese.example.com.&f=regular "&f=regular" is included in the error message, but isn't present in the request. expected: > Server not found > Firefox can't find the server at cheese.example.com
